Six More Arrested Following Cup Final Disruption

Celtic were triumphant in last month’s Viaplay cup final. A Kyogo brace was enough to see off Rangers and make sure Ange Postecoglou retained the first major trophy he won in Glasgow.

Prior to the match, though, there was some disruption. Celtic and Rangers fans clashed outside Hampden and four weeks later, Glasgow Times reported 10 men were eventually arrested and charged in connection with the incident.

More recently, Glasgow Times have reported that there have been six further arrests. Three men of ages 18, 20 and 23 have been released pending further enquiries whilst another three aged 24, 26 and 28 have been charged and released on the condition they appear at Glasgow Sherriff Court at a later date.

There is due to be a report handed to the Procurator Fiscal following the incident however the police are still continuing with enquiries in order to identify those responsible for disorder on the day of the cup final.
